FEDERAL MAGISTRATES COURT RULES 2001 2001 No. 195- RULE 3.04

Calculating time
(1)
This rule applies to a period of time fixed by these Rules or by a judgment, decree, order or any document in a proceeding.

(2)
If a period of more than 1 day is to be calculated by reference to a particular day or event, the particular day or the day of the event must not be counted.

(3)
If a period of 5 days or less would, but for this subrule, include a day when the registry is closed, that day must not be counted.

(4)
If the last day for taking an action that requires attendance at a registry is a day when the registry is closed, the action may be taken on the next day when the registry is open.

(5)
Subsection 36 (2) of the Acts Interpretation Act 1901 does not apply to these Rules.
